No real surprise here, carving chisels are the main tools used to carve wood if you're doing it with hand tools. But knives of various kinds are also used by some carvers (and used exclusively by some for whittling and chip carving ). Web24. nov 2024 · Carving knives can be one of the best wood carving tools for beginners because they are versatile and come in a range of sizes. Some projects can be completed using only a carving knife. You can use your knife to trace an outline on wood, carve out pieces of many sizes, or add details.
